Options contracts grant the holder the right, but not the obligation, to buy or sell an underlying asset at a predetermined price by a certain date. Long-term Equity AnticiPation Securities, commonly known as LEAPS, have significantly longer expiration periods. These financial instruments offer investors a different approach to market participation compared to shorter-term options. LEAPS, or Long-term Equity AnticiPation Securities, are options contracts with extended expiration dates, typically from just over one year to three years. They function similarly to regular options, providing the holder the right to buy (call option) or sell (put option) an underlying asset at a specified price. These contracts are available for individual stocks, exchange-traded funds (ETFs), and market indices.
When an investor purchases a LEAPS contract, they pay a premium, the cost of acquiring the option. This premium grants control over 100 shares per contract at a predefined strike price. For example, a LEAPS call option on a stock with a $60 strike price expiring in two years gives the buyer the right to purchase 100 shares at $60 per share until expiration. A LEAPS put option with a $45 strike price expiring in two years gives the buyer the right to sell 100 shares at $45 per share.
The primary distinction between LEAPS and standard options is their expiration period. Standard options typically expire within weeks to less than a year, while LEAPS extend beyond one year and often up to three years. This extended timeframe significantly impacts how time decay, or theta, affects the option’s value. Time decay is the gradual erosion of an option’s extrinsic value as its expiration date approaches.
LEAPS experience a slower rate of time decay in their earlier life compared to short-term options. This is because a longer period allows the underlying asset’s price to move favorably, making the time value component of the premium erode more gradually. However, as a LEAPS contract approaches its final year or months, the rate of time decay accelerates. Due to this extended time horizon, LEAPS generally carry higher premiums than comparable short-term options. The longer duration also provides more flexibility in strike price selection, as there is a greater window for the underlying asset to reach or surpass a given strike price.
LEAPS allow investors to express a long-term directional view on an underlying asset. They enable a position that benefits from a sustained upward trend (with a call option) or a downward trend (with a put option) without requiring precise short-term market timing. This long-term outlook reduces the pressure associated with rapid price movements common in shorter-term options.
LEAPS also offer leverage and capital efficiency. By purchasing a LEAPS contract, an investor can control 100 shares per contract for a fraction of the capital required to buy the shares outright. For instance, instead of spending thousands to acquire 100 shares of a high-priced stock, an investor might spend a few hundred or a thousand dollars on a LEAPS call option, achieving similar directional exposure. This allows investors to allocate less capital, potentially freeing up funds for other investments, enhancing capital efficiency.
LEAPS can serve as an alternative to directly owning or shorting shares for long-term exposure, providing a defined maximum loss limited to the premium paid. This is a benefit compared to the potentially unlimited risk of shorting stock or the full capital at risk when buying stock.
When considering LEAPS, implied volatility is a significant factor. It reflects the market’s expectation of future price movements for the underlying asset and directly impacts the option’s premium. Higher implied volatility generally leads to higher LEAPS premiums, even if the underlying asset’s price remains stable. Changes in implied volatility can significantly affect the value of LEAPS contracts, so consider volatility levels when entering a position.
Thorough research of the underlying asset is also paramount, given their long-term nature. Since these options are held for an extended period, fundamental analysis of the company or long-term trends of the ETF or index is more critical than short-term technical indicators. Investors should assess the underlying’s financial health, industry outlook, and growth prospects.
Liquidity is another practical consideration. Popular stocks and indices tend to have liquid LEAPS contracts, but less common underlying assets may have wider bid-ask spreads and lower trading volumes. Low liquidity can make it challenging to enter or exit positions at desired prices without incurring higher transaction costs. LEAPS positions do not need to be held until expiration; investors can sell their contracts in the open market at any time to realize gains or limit losses.
